Rugby boys make Veritas proud

Veritas College rugby team recently participated in the Warriors 7’s Rugby League which has resulted in some astounding successes says rugby coach Justin Brink.

“The league, mainly made up of independent schools, enabled Veritas College to enter two teams: the u-15s and open team,” says Justin.

Justin says the Veritas boys played exciting and enterprising rugby over five weeks, after which the u-15 boys made the Cup Final whilst the open team reached the Bowl Final.

“A high-spirited and motivated Veritas u-15 team was crowned the Warriors League champions for 2016 after beating Alma Mater from Krugersdorp 38-27,” adds Justin.

The open team won the Bowl Final after dominating Trinity House Little Falls and beating them convincingly with a score of 27-0.

“The rugby boys have made Veritas College exceptionally proud,” says Justin.
